Echinacea Angustifolia, Ledum Palustre Twig, Urtica Dioica

Generic Name: echinacea angustifolia, ledum palustre twig, urtica dioica

Over-the-Counter (OTC)

Brand Names:

Ssssting Stop

Purpose Temporarily relieves the pain, itch, redness, and swelling of minor insect bites and stings (ants, bees, mosquitos, wasps, etc). Soothes fever blisters and cold sores.

Dosage

Dosage & Administration Directions: Adults & children 6 years of age and older: Apply to affected area; r epeat as needed. Patch test recommended on sensitive skin.

Side Effects

Stop Use Stop use and ask a doctor if skin irritation, rash, or other allergic reaction develops, condition worsens or does not improve within 7 days. These could be signs of a serious condition.

Warnings

Warnings For external use only. Avoid contact with eyes and broken skin. Do not use Do not use if hypersensitive to plants in the Asteraceae (Compositae) family or any other ingredients in this product. Breast-feeding women should not apply to breast area.

Pregnancy

Pregnancy or breast feeding If pregnant or breast-feeding, ask a healthcare professional before use.
